Slack Off (Japanese: なまける Slack Off) is a non-damaging Normal-type move introduced in Generation III. Prior to Generation IV, it was the signature move of Slakoth and Slaking.
Effect
The user recovers half of its maximum HP.

In the anime
The user slacks off, restoring any energy it lost | |||
Pokémon | Method | ||
---|---|---|---|
User | First Used In | Notes | |
Slaking yawns and relaxes. The injured parts of its body then sparkle with white energy and its body becomes momentarily covered in a light green, waving aura, restoring its lost health. | |||
Sawyer's Slaking | Analysis Versus Passion! | Debut |
